The SCITOO AC Compressor features a PAG46 oil type and comes equipped with six pulley grooves, which is a crucial aspect for efficient operation. The compressor type, VS16E, is known for its performance and reliability. With an internal oil content of 130ml, this unit is designed to keep the system lubricated and functioning optimally. However, it’s important to note that a little bit of care goes a long way when installing this compressor. SCITOO includes an important reminder before installation, one must clean the cooling system pipe of any debris or metal shavings. This precaution is vital as any contaminants can significantly shorten the lifespan of the new compressor. Buying Guide for 2013 Hyundai Sonata AC Compressor
Understanding the Importance of an AC Compressor
When I think about the comfort of my ride, the AC system plays a crucial role, especially during those hot summer months. The AC compressor is the heart of the air conditioning system, responsible for circulating refrigerant and ensuring cool air flows into the cabin. I’ve learned that a malfunctioning compressor can lead to poor cooling performance, making it essential to address any issues promptly.
Identifying Signs of a Failing AC Compressor
In my experience, there are several telltale signs that my AC compressor might be on its last legs. If I notice strange noises when the AC is running, a lack of cool air, or if the compressor clutch doesn’t engage, these are red flags. Additionally, if I see any fluid leaks under my vehicle, it’s time to investigate further.

Evaluating New vs. Remanufactured Compressors
I’ve found that there are two main types of compressors to consider: new and remanufactured. New compressors typically come with a warranty and are in pristine condition, while remanufactured options can be more budget-friendly. In my experience, I weigh the pros and cons of each, considering my budget and how long I plan to keep my Sonata.
